The garage door openers market by product type includes chain drive, belt drive, screw drive, direct drive, and others. Chain drive openers are among the most commonly used systems due to their affordability and reliability. These systems are particularly popular in residential applications where cost-effectiveness is a key consideration. Despite being relatively noisier than other types, their rugged construction and durability make them a preferred choice for many homeowners.
Belt drive openers, on the other hand, are known for their quiet operation and smooth performance. These openers use a rubber belt to open and close the door, reducing noise levels significantly. This makes them ideal for homes where the garage is attached to the living space. Although they are generally more expensive than chain drive models, the demand for belt drive openers is growing steadily due to their silent operation and reliability.

Automatic Garage Door Openers Market Drivers
Convenience and Comfort: The adoption of automatic garage door openers, which increase user comfort and convenience, is driven by the convenience of remotely opening and closing garage doors from inside of cars or residences.
Safety and Security: With added security features like rolling code technology, encryption, and obstacle-detection sensors, automatic garage door openers ensure safe and secure operation while lowering the possibility of accidents or unwanted access.
Aging Population: The need for automatic garage door openers with features like voice activation, smartphone integration, and remote control is being driven by the aging population and the rise in the frequency of mobility problems, which is specifically designed to meet the demands of the elderly and disabled.
Home Automation Integration: In keeping with the growing trend toward smart homes and linked devices, the integration of automatic garage door openers with home automation systems enables users to manage garage doors remotely via smartphones, smart speakers, or virtual assistants.

The commercial garage door openers market can be segmented by product type into chain drive, belt drive, screw drive, direct drive, and others. Each type has its unique features and benefits, making it suitable for specific applications. Chain drive openers, for example, are known for their durability and reliability, making them a popular choice for industrial and heavy-duty applications. They operate using a metal chain to lift and lower the door, which makes them robust and capable of handling frequent use. However, they can be noisy, which might be a drawback in certain environments.
